APEX1 — JUN

Text-mined interactions from Literome

Fritz et al., Oncogene 1999 : Phosphorylation of the DNA repair protein APE/REF-1 by CKII affects redox regulation of AP-1 ... Inhibition of CKII mediated phosphorylation of APE/Ref-1 blocked mutagen stimulated increase in AP-1 binding
Diamond et al., J Biol Chem 1999 : Redox factor-1 (Ref-1) mediates the activation of AP-1 in HeLa and NIH 3T3 cells in response to heat shock ... Electrophoretic mobility shift assay extracts immunodepleted of Ref-1 protein demonstrated that the increase in AP-1 DNA binding activity following heating was dependent upon the presence of Ref-1 and that Ref-1 regulates inducible, but not basal, AP-1 DNA binding activity ... The ability of Ref-1 from heated cells to stimulate AP-1 DNA binding was abolished by chemical oxidation and restored by chemical reduction
Monick et al., J Biol Chem 1999 : There was, however, a significant difference in the amounts of the nuclear protein, REF-1 ( which regulates AP-1 DNA binding by altering the redox status of FOS and JUN proteins ), in alveolar macrophages compared with monocytes
Arnér et al., Eur J Biochem 2000 : A growing number of transcription factors including NF-kappaB or the Ref-1 dependent AP1 require thioredoxin reduction for DNA binding
Yan et al., Biochem Biophys Res Commun 2000 : Gel shift assays of nuclear extracts immunodepleted of Ref-1 protein demonstrated that IL-2 induced AP-1 DNA binding is dependent on the presence of Ref-1 ... Additionally, reporter gene assays showed that AP-1 transcriptional activity was enhanced by the overexpression of Ref-1 and attenuated by the introduction of antisense Ref-1
Wei et al., Cancer Res 2000 : In addition, immunodepletion of Ref-1 from nuclear extracts demonstrated that the increase in AP-1 DNA binding activity after IR was also dependent upon the presence of Ref-1 from irradiated cells ... Finally, the ability of both TRX and Ref-1 from irradiated cells to stimulate AP-1 DNA binding in nonirradiated nuclear extracts was abolished by chemical oxidation and restored by chemical reduction
Robertson et al., Cancer Res 2001 (Carcinoma, Embryonal...) : Moreover, Ape1/ref-1 stimulates the DNA binding activity of transcription factors ( Fos-Jun , nuclear factor-kappaB, Myb, ATF/cyclic AMP-responsive element binding protein family, HIF-1alpha, HLF, PAX, and p53 ) through a redox mechanism and thus represents a novel component of signal transduction processes that regulate eukaryotic gene expression
Guo et al., Am J Transplant 2004 (Liver Diseases...) : Interestingly, Ref-1 significantly increased DNA binding of Stat3, but not AP-1
Ding et al., Gastroenterology 2004 (Campylobacter Infections...) : H. pylori or H 2 O 2 also induced nuclear accumulation of APE-1/Ref-1, and overexpression of APE-1/Ref-1 increased activator protein 1 binding activity
Yang et al., Mol Cancer Ther 2005 (Melanoma) : In vitro studies revealed that resveratrol inhibited, in a dose dependent manner, Ref-1 activated activator protein-1 DNA binding activities as well as Ref-1 endonuclease activities and rendered melanoma cells more sensitive to dacarbazine treatment
O'Hara et al., J Immunol 2006 (Helicobacter Infections) : Small interfering RNA mediated silencing of APE-1/Ref-1 inhibited basal and H. pylori induced AP-1 and NF-kappaB DNA binding activity without affecting the nuclear translocation of these transcription factors and also reduced H. pylori induced IL-8 mRNA and protein
DeMorrow et al., Am J Physiol Gastrointest Liver Physiol 2008 (Hyperplasia) : Anandamide inhibits cholangiocyte hyperplastic proliferation via activation of thioredoxin 1/redox factor 1 and AP-1 activation
O'Hara et al., Cytokine 2009 : Silencing of Ref-1 in AGS cells inhibited basal and TNF-alpha induced AP-1 and NF-kappaB DNA binding activity, but not their nuclear accumulation
Wang et al., Biochim Biophys Acta 1994 : The effect of dithiothreitol is opposite to that observed for the Ref-1 mediated binding of Fos/Jun to the ARE or to the related 12-O-tetradecanoyl phorbol-13-acetate responsive element ( TRE )
Hirota et al., Proc Natl Acad Sci U S A 1997 : AP-1 transcriptional activity is regulated by a direct association between thioredoxin and Ref-1 ... We here report the molecular cascade of redox regulation of AP-1 mediated by TRX and Ref-1
Asai et al., Biochem Biophys Res Commun 1997 : These results suggested that increased Ref-1 by TSH might regulate the binding activity of AP-1 in thyroid cells
